Everything you need to know about gravel delivery in Linneus.
Homeowners and contractors typically choose among gravel, sand, dirt, and stone depending on the job. Factors like drainage, expected vehicle loads, desired appearance, and budget guide the choice. For example, denser, angular aggregates are often used as a base for driveways while smoother, decorative aggregates are chosen for planting beds and pathways.
Freeze-thaw cycles and heavy snow in the region increase the risk of frost heave and surface rutting, so materials that compact well and drain are usually better choices. Proper base preparation, sufficient thickness, and good drainage reduce long-term problems. Expect some seasonal movement with natural materials and plan for occasional top-ups or regrading.
Spring through early fall is generally the easiest window for deliveries and installation because ground conditions are most favorable. Winter deliveries are possible but can be slower and more complicated due to frozen or snow-covered sites and limited spreading options. It's best to schedule in advance and plan for flexibility during shoulder seasons like early spring.

Quantities depend on project dimensions and desired depth, but a few general examples help with planning: a 10x20 ft patio at 3 inches deep needs about 1.5 cubic yards, a typical single-car driveway might require 20-40 cubic yards depending on length and depth, and top-dressing a garden bed is often 1-3 cubic yards. Use our material calculator or contact our team for a tailored estimate; ordering 5-10% extra for compaction and waste is common practice.
